How Common Is The Last Name Lipfert? popularity and diffusion
It is the 290,699th most numerous last name on a global scale, borne by around 1 in 5,533,444 people. The last name is predominantly found in Europe, where 89 percent of Lipfert reside; 87 percent reside in Western Europe and 87 percent reside in Germanic Europe.
The last name Lipfert is most frequently used in Germany, where it is held by 1,141 people, or 1 in 70,557. In Germany it is primarily found in: Thuringia, where 27 percent reside, Bavaria, where 18 percent reside and Saxony, where 12 percent reside. Apart from Germany this surname exists in 14 countries. It is also found in The United States, where 9 percent reside and Ireland, where 1 percent reside.
Lipfert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The incidence of Lipfert has changed through the years. In The United States the number of people bearing the Lipfert last name expanded 724 percent between 1880 and 2014.
